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III: Quick Specifications Overview
| Feature | Canon 6D | Canon 5D Mark III |
|---|---|---|
| Sensor | 20.2MP Full-Frame CMOS | 22.3MP Full-Frame CMOS |
| Autofocus | 11-point (1 cross-type) | 61-point (41 cross-type) |
| ISO Range | 100-25,600 (exp. 50-102,400) | 100-25,600 (exp. 50-102,400) |
| Memory Cards | Single SD slot | Dual CF + SD slots |
| Connectivity | WiFi + GPS | None built-in |
| Weight | 680g (1.5 lbs) | 950g (2.1 lbs) |
| Weather Sealing | Basic moisture resistance | Professional-grade sealing |
| Video Recording | 1080p/30fps | 1080p/30fps |
| Battery Life | 1,090 shots | 950 shots |
| 2025 Used Price | $450-650 | $750-1,100 |

Autofocus System Comparison: The Deciding Factor
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III Autofocus Performance
This represents the most significant difference between these cameras. The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III autofocus performance gap is substantial and often determines purchasing decisions.
Canon 6D Autofocus System:
- 11-point AF array with single cross-type center point
- Adequate tracking for stationary and slow-moving subjects
- Simplified operation perfect for landscape photography
- Center-weighted design requires careful composition planning
Canon 5D Mark III Autofocus Excellence:
- 61-point AF system with 41 cross-type sensors
- Advanced AI Servo tracking handles erratic subject movement
- Customizable AF patterns adapt to various shooting scenarios
- Professional reliability essential for sports photography

Canon 5D Mark III Professional Features
Canon 5D Mark III Dual Memory Cards:
- CF + SD card slots provide crucial backup redundancy
- Simultaneous recording prevents catastrophic data loss
- Flexible storage options accommodate different card preferences
- Professional workflow integration matches industry standards
Additional Professional Features:
- Advanced weather sealing protects against dust and moisture
- Magnesium alloy construction ensures long-term durability
- Professional button layout optimizes operational efficiency
- Enhanced viewfinder provides 100% frame coverage

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III Wedding Photography
Wedding photographers face unique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III wedding photography considerations that often determine their choice.
Wedding Photography Requirements:
- Dual card backup: 5D Mark III provides essential redundancy for irreplaceable moments
- Low light performance: Both cameras handle challenging reception lighting
- Autofocus reliability: 5D Mark III tracks subjects more consistently
- Battery life: Both cameras provide adequate shooting duration
Professional wedding photographers typically choose the 5D Mark III for its reliability features, while second shooters often prefer the 6D’s value proposition.

What’s the difference between Canon 6D and 5D Mark III autofocus?
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III which has better autofocus? The 5D Mark III features a dramatically superior 61-point autofocus system with 41 cross-type sensors, compared to the 6D’s basic 11-point system. This difference significantly impacts tracking moving subjects and compositional flexibility.

Canon 6D vs 5D Mark III battery life comparison?
The Canon 6D provides approximately 1,090 shots per charge, while the 5D Mark III delivers around 950 shots. Both cameras offer adequate battery life for professional applications, though spare batteries are recommended for extended shooting sessions.
